WebAug 26, 2024 · Key difference: Both, circles and spheres are circular objects. A circle is a two-dimensional figure, while a sphere is a three-dimensional figure. A circle is a round … WebMar 24, 2024 · A circle is the degenerate case of an ellipse with equal semimajor and semiminor axes (i.e., with eccentricity 0). The interior of a circle is called a disk. The generalization of a circle to three dimensions is called a sphere, and to dimensions for a hypersphere. The region of intersection of two circles is called a lens.

WebAny diameter of any great circle coincides with a diameter of the sphere, and therefore every great circle is concentric with the sphere and shares the same radius. Any other circle of the sphere is called a small circle , and is … WebA cylinder consists of two congruent, parallel circles joined by a curved surface. A cone has a circular base that is joined to a single point (called the vertex). Every point on the surface of a sphere has the same distance from its center.

Such a circle can be formed as the intersection of a sphere and a plane, or of two spheres. Circles of a sphere are the spherical geometry analogs of generalised circles in Euclidean space.
